Excel VBA学习自定义函数-从表1查找字符复制到表2
'===定义函数-从表1查找字符复制到表2==
'X 是要查找的东西,
'startRow 是开始行号
' Asht 源表
'Bsht 目标表
'使用如下
'Sub ttt()
' s1 = Sheets("Sheet4").Range("c1").Value
' MsgBox "准备为您查找【" & s1 & "】的数据", 64 + 1, "哆哆提示"
' shtFindTosht s1, 4, Sheet1, Sheet4
'End Sub
'=====================
Sub shtFindTosht(X, startRow, Asht As Worksheet, Bsht As Worksheet)
Application.ScreenUpdating = False
Application.DisplayAlerts = False
Application.DisplayAlerts = False
Dim s, n, Lr, R As Range
s = X
n = startRow
Bsht.Range("a" & n & ":BB10000").Clear
On Error Resume Next
Set R = Asht.Cells.Find(s, LookAt:=xlWhole)
If Not R Is Nothing Then
firstAddress = R.Address
Do
R.EntireRow.Copy Bsht.Range("a" & n)
Set R = Asht.Cells.FindNext(R)
n = n + 1
Loop While Not R Is Nothing And R.Address <> firstAddress
End If
Application.ScreenUpdating = True
Application.DisplayAlerts = True
Application.DisplayAlerts = True
End Sub
相关文章
- 将Excel转换为word_excel如何将横排变成竖排
- Excel中VBA编程学习笔记(一)「建议收藏」
- jxls工具导出excel,报错:Cannot load XLS transformer. Please make sure a Transformer implementation is in cl
- AutoHotkey 通过 COM 操作 Excel 文档
- excel导入mysql代码_EXCEL导入Mysql方法「建议收藏」
- Excel公式练习:查找每行中的最小值并求和
- phpoffice/phpexcel 导出Excel表格数据
- Python 批量插入100万级数据到Excel文件(简洁版)
- 电脑怎么装免费excel,电脑没有excel怎么安装
- 淘宝商品详情数据接口写入excel表格代码展示
- java根据excel模版导出数据详解编程语言
- 批量转换到csvLinux下Excel批量转换为CSV格式的方法(linux下excel)
- poi解决java导出excel海量数据内存溢出问题详解编程语言
- 利用mongodb快速导出Excel文件(mongodb导出excel)
- 导入Excel数据到Oracle数据库(将excel导入oracle数据库)
- 文件Linux下快速导出Excel文件(linux导出excel)
- 步骤简单!轻松实现SQL Server导入Excel操作(sqlserver导入excel)
- mssql数据快速转换称Excel格式(mssql转excel)
- 如何向Redis中导入Excel表格(怎么向redis导入表格)
- Excel数据快速导入Oracle数据库(excel入oracle)
- asp将table生成excel文件(xls)
- php读取EXCEL文件phpexcelreader读取excel文件
- jsp导出身份证到excel时候格式不对但以X结尾的却可以
- 不到30行JS代码实现Excel表格的方法
- C#利用XML创建Excel文档的实现方法